Wolfe Video, a gay and lesbian specialty home video retailer, is entering the theatrical distribution ring with a rollout of writer-helmer Marco Filiberti's Poco piu di un anno fa (A Little More Than a Year Ago) in more than 20 markets early in 2004. Wolfe has also acquired all domestic rights to writer-director Brad Fraser's feature helming debut, Leaving Metropolis. Both films are slated to screen at the upcoming Outfest, which kicks off Thursday in Los Angeles. Year follows Filiberti as a well-known Italian gay porn star who attends the funeral of his affluent father and rekindles a relationship with his estranged brother. It will likely be distributed under a different title, said Orly Ravid, a consultant heading Wolfe's initial theatrical distribution efforts. Metropolis centers on a successful artist hunting for his lost muse by masquerading as a waiter.
